I’ll be showing you around one of New York's most picturesque neighborhoods, whose quiet streets are lined in brownstones and leafy trees. We'll also stroll in its neighbor, the Meatpacking district, the new home to the Whitney Museum of American Art. The West Village has a lot of green space, and our tour starts and ends at parks, beginning at the High Line, an elevated park built on disused railroad tracks, and ending at iconic Washington Square Park. On our walk, we'll visit historic sites like Jefferson Market Library, a handsome courthouse-turned-library and the Stonewall Inn, which played a pivotal role in the US's LGBT rights movement.
